The Origins of Short Legged CatsShort legged cats have a rich history that dates back several decades. Their unique genetic mutation leads to the characteristic short legs, which are a result of a condition known as achondroplasia. This mutation affects the growth of cartilage in the long bones, resulting in a compact and sturdy body structure. The most well-known breed of short legged cats is the Munchkin, which emerged in the 1980s in the United States. The breed quickly gained popularity due to its playful nature and adorable appearance. Although some people have raised concerns about the health implications of breeding short legged cats, responsible breeders ensure that the cats remain healthy and have a good quality of life.2. Popular Breeds of Short Legged CatsWhen it comes to short legged cats, several breeds stand out, each with its own unique traits and characteristics. Here are some of the most popular short legged cat breeds: Munchkin: The most recognized short legged cat breed, Munchkins are known for their playful and affectionate nature.Skookum: A cross between the Munchkin and the LaPerm, Skookums feature curly fur and a friendly disposition.Lamphkin: This breed results from the crossing of a Munchkin and a Rex breed, known for its short legs and soft, curly coat.Napoleon: A mix of Munchkin and Persian, Napoleons have a round face and a luxurious coat, making them particularly charming.3. Health Considerations for Short Legged CatsLike any breed, short legged cats can be prone to certain health issues. It's essential to be aware of these potential concerns: Spinal Problems: The genetic mutation that causes short legs can lead to spinal deformities.Obesity: Due to their compact size, maintaining a healthy weight is crucial for their overall health.Joint Problems: Short legged cats may be prone to joint issues, so regular veterinary check-ups are vital.5.
